EMCOR Group Inc. Website is Hiring a Project Manager Near Columbus, OH

Job Title: Project Manager, Construction (Mechanical)

Location: Columbus, Ohio 43137

Reports to: Project Manager

FLSA Status: Full-Time / Exempt

Work Shift: 7:00 a.m. to 4:00 p.m. / Mon. – Fri.

ABOUT US: Upland Mechanical, Inc. is a wholly owned subsidiary of EMCOR Group. Inc. Upland Mechanical is one of the leading mechanical contractors in the eastern United States. Our construction experience includes a broad range of commercial and government projects, including data centers, hospitals, sports stadiums, convention centers, hotels, and research laboratories.

SUMMARY: The Project Manager assists the company in meeting its objectives and goals by leading and directing the project team in the successful projects taking appropriate actions to ensure projects are completed on time, within budget and with defined resources. The Project Engineer along with the project management team will ensure a safe working environment for all employees.

Include the following. Other duties will be assigned.

  • Support Project Manager in driving project’s overall flow effectively from inception to completion.
  • Support the Project Manager, Safety, and field employees in creating, executing, and fostering a safe work environment.
  • Review contract and bid documents from estimating; review and understand scope for project turnover. Attend walk-throughs.
  • Assist with project document control, including but not limited to, insurance, bonding, permits, submittals, RFI’s, change orders, correspondence, etc. 
  • Ensure documents are centrally saved in the project’s chosen document control software.
  • Verify correct drawings are distributed to field.
  • Assist with schedule of values, or billing format as required by the contract documents.
  • Support project schedule showing completion, delivery dates and sub requirements. Integrate into overall project and manpower schedule as required.
  • Request PO’s for major equipment and subs indicating shipping requirements and anticipating delivery dates. (Request proper delivery notice at that time.)
  • Facilitate material takeoffs by trade supervisor.
  • Attend all necessary meetings with both internal and external entities to review scheduling and delivery, work plans, job progress, manpower, and solutions to setbacks.
  • Support project accounting and/or project management in monthly billings and collections and follow up on outstanding balances.
  • Collaborate with supervisor regarding project safety. (Toolbox talks and weekly walk through.)
  • Gather information for changes in work/scope and work with the project team, estimating, and downstream clients for pricing. P.M. will finalize C.O. pricing. Ensure no work starts prior to approval or notice to proceed.
  • Assist field personnel in closeout of project.
  • Obtain as-builts from field; request CAD from VDC team.
  • Escalate critical and/or sensitive issues to the Project Manager with recommendation for resolution.
  • Ability to meet the project site onboarding requirements as set by the contractual requirements is required.
  • Comply with all Company operating policies, procedures, and safety programs as established.
